You are wrong. In his scholarly article The History of Fireworks in India, P K Gode writes that the first recorded use of fireworks in India was in 1443 AD at Vijayanagar during the Mahānavamī festival. Gode adds that fireworks were probably used many years earlier also. 1/2

MisraNityanand's tweet image. You are wrong. In his scholarly article The History of Fireworks in India, P K Gode writes that the first recorded use of fireworks in India was in 1443 AD at Vijayanagar during the Mahānavamī festival. Gode adds that fireworks were probably used many years earlier also.

1/2
